Notes on the menu items:
OPTICAL OUT – turn the laser ON or OFF
LNB POWER – Turn the power sent to the LNB (Low Noise Block Converter) via the RF input connector
OFF, or select the LNB voltage as +13V or +18V.
USER PRESET – the FLO-1601 has 5 registers that can store full configuration data. Use the LOAD and
SAVE menu items to select a register (USER 1 to USER 5) and either save the current configuration into that
register (SAVE) or reconfigure the FLO-1601 according to the contents of the register (LOAD).
CONFIG ALARMS / ALARM LEVEL – for each alarm, set the color that will be displayed on the FLO-1601’s
status LED.
CONFIG ALARMS/ ALARM REPORT – for each alarm, select whether that alarm will be reported on the
Densité frame’s GPI output. See the manual for the frame’s controller card for more information about this
feature.
